Tja, med pythons MySQLdb använder jag detta:
connection = MySQLdb.Connect(host='**', user='**', passwd='**', db='**')
cursor = connection.cursor()
query = "LOAD DATA INFILE '/path/to/my/file' INTO TABLE sometable FIELDS TERMINATED BY ';' ENCLOSED BY '\"' ESCAPED BY '\\\\'"
cursor.execute( query )
connection.commit()
ersätter värd/användare/passwd/db efter dina behov. Detta är baserat på MySQL-dokumenten här , Den exakta LOAD DATA INFILE-satsen beror på dina specifika krav etc (observera att FÄLTAR TERMINATED BY, ENCLOSED BY och ESCAPED BY-satser kommer att vara specifika för den typ av fil du försöker läsa in).